First Trust Institutional Preferred Securities and Income ETF Short Interest Data

First Trust Institutional Preferred Securities and Income ETF (FPEI) has a short interest of 83,200 shares. This marks a 16.36% increase in short interest from the previous month. The short interest ratio (days to cover) is 0.2, indicating that it would take 0.2 days of the average trading volume of 392,090 shares to cover all short positions.

What does it mean to sell short First Trust Institutional Preferred Securities and Income ETF stock?

Short selling FPEI is an investing strategy that aims to generate trading profit from First Trust Institutional Preferred Securities and Income ETF as its price is falling. FPEI shares are trading up $0.05 today. To short a stock, an investor borrows shares, sells them and buys the shares back on the public market later to return it to the lender. Short sellers are betting that a stock will decline in price. If the stock does drop after selling, the short seller buys it back at a lower price and returns it to the lender. The difference between the sell price and the buy price is the trader's profit.

How does a short squeeze work against First Trust Institutional Preferred Securities and Income ETF?

A short squeeze for First Trust Institutional Preferred Securities and Income ETF occurs when it has a large amount of short interest and its stock increases in price. This forces short sellers to cover their short interest positions by buying actual shares of FPEI, which in turn drives the price of the stock up even further.
